Embodiment 1

[0032] exist figure 1 In this case, when the power switch of the exposure apparatus 100 is turned on, the lighting circuit 7 supplies power to all the discharge lamps 1 . Usually, it takes several minutes for the discharge lamp 1 to start up completely. Immediately after the power switch of the exposure apparatus 100 is turned on, the control unit 9 turns on the first switch 10 connected to the first incandescent lamp 2 in the light source device 4 to supply a constant current from the constant current power supply 8 . Abstract

The invention relates to a light source device which is constituted of discharge lamps serving as light sources; incandescent lamps detecting whether or not the discharge lamps are genuine products; and reflector containers mounted with the discharge lamps and the incandescent lamps. The light source device determines whether or not the discharge lamps are the genuine products by lighting the incandescent lamp while the discharge lamps are being lit and detecting whether or not each voltage between both ends thereof falls within a predetermined voltage distribution range for detecting the genuine products.

[0001] This application is a divisional application of the invention patent application with the application number 201610225945.2, the application date is April 13, 2016, and the invention title is "exposure device and its inspection method". technical field [0002] The present invention relates to an exposure apparatus for exposing printed wiring boards and the like, including an incandescent lamp for detecting whether a discharge lamp as a light source is a genuine product, and an inspection method thereof. Background technique [0003] Conventionally, a printed wiring board in which a metal such as copper is used to form a wiring pattern on a substrate made of resin or glass epoxy is used for mounting components on electronic equipment. Photolithography is used to form wiring patterns on these printed wiring boards.
